2013 enacted level: $4.28 billion
2014 Committee mark: $3.23 billion (House bills do not include Senate funding)
2014 Omnibus: $4.26 billion
· $1.181 billion for the US House of Representatives, which is $42.3 million less than the 2013 enacted level and $19 million more than the post-sequester level.
· $338.5 million for the Capitol Police, which is equal to the 2013 enacted level.
· $45.7 million for the Congressional Budget Office (CBO), which is $2 million more than the 2013 enacted level.
· $505.4 million for the Government Accountability Office (GAO), which is roughly equal to the 2013 enacted level.
· $602.0 million for the Architect of the Capitol, which is $39.6 million more than the 2013 enacted level.
· $579.0 million for the Library of Congress, which is $8.4 million less than the 2013 enacted level.
· $119.3 million for the Government Printing Office (GPO), which is roughly equal to the 2013 enacted level.
